Latest Patents

Shrikul Joshi's innovative patent is titled "Atomic handling for disaggregated 3D structured SoCs." This patent details a system on a chip integrated circuit that includes an active base die featuring a cache memory and additional stacked dies. The configuration enhances the processing capabilities of graphics processing elements, enabling efficient atomic operations to memory devices.
